Viittomakääntäjät
Viittomakääntäjät, known in English as sign language interpreters, are professionals who facilitate communication between Deaf or hard-of-hearing individuals who use sign language and hearing individuals who use spoken language. They act as linguistic and cultural bridges, ensuring that messages are accurately conveyed in both directions. This requires a deep understanding of both the spoken language and the specific sign language being used, as well as its grammatical structures, nuances, and cultural context.
